Ponte alla Luna.
Ponte alla Luna, or Bridge to the Moon, is an exhilarating suspension bridge located in Sasso di Castalda, Basilicata, Italy. Stretching nearly 1,000 feet and suspended about 400 feet above a tranquil creek, this bridge offers a thrilling adventure and stunning views of the rugged Apennine landscape. Designed to honor Rocco Petrone, a pivotal figure in the Apollo program, crossing the bridge takes 30 minutes to an hour and requires safety gear like harnesses and helmets. As you walk on the steel pathway, the breathtaking drop to the trees below adds an exciting element of height. At the journey's end, visitors are rewarded with panoramic views from a glass platform, making Ponte alla Luna a unique blend of adventure, scenic beauty, and historical significance.
